The Broncos have re-signed WR Lil'Jordan Humphrey to a one-year deal.
Fantasy Impact
Humphrey registered 162 yards and three touchdowns on 13 receptions in 17 games with the Broncos last season. With a rebuild going on in Denver, Humphrey could be in line for more targets in 2024.
Lil'Jordan Humphrey caught two of his four targets for 69 yards and a touchdown in a 16-9 win over the Chargers in Week 17.
Fantasy Impact
Humphrey hauled in a 54-yard touchdown pass from Jarrett Stidham in the win. The fourth-year pro has now found the end zone in two straight games. He will take on the Raiders in Week 18.
Lil'Jordan Humphrey hauled in three of his four targets for 16 yards and one touchdown in the Broncos' 42-17 loss to the Detroit Lions in Week 15.
Fantasy Impact
Humphrey made the most of increased involvement in the Denver passing attack Saturday night, recording more than one reception for the first time in his last five games while also reaching the end zone in a losing effort. The pass-catcher remains a difficult option to trust and should be left off rosters in all formats ahead of a Week 16 contest against the New England Patriots.

Lil'Jordan Humphrey has been released by the Denver Broncos.
Fantasy Impact
Some speculate that Humphrey was released to make room for Greg Dulcich (hamstring) to be activated for Thursday night's game, but that isn't confirmed yet. The veteran receiver will hit the open market, but the team is reportedly hoping to get him back on the practice squad. He hasn't been very involved over the past few weeks, so his departure doesn't carry a lot of weight for fantasy purposes moving forward.
